What is the Assignment of Insurance Proceeds to Funeral Home?
The Assignment of Insurance Proceeds to Funeral Home is a critical legal document that serves as a means for beneficiaries of life insurance policies to designate funds specifically for funeral expenses. This form simplifies the process of ensuring that funeral homes receive timely payments, thereby alleviating financial stress during difficult times.
This document establishes a direct assignment of insurance proceeds, allowing beneficiaries to cover final costs efficiently. By using this form, individuals can ensure that their loved ones are honored without financial strain.
Purpose and Benefits of the Assignment of Insurance Proceeds to Funeral Home
The significance of the Assignment of Insurance Proceeds to Funeral Home lies in its ability to facilitate prompt payment for funeral services. This form safeguards against delays in processing insurance claims, which can cause unnecessary stress during a time of loss.
-
Timely payment to funeral homes, ensuring services are rendered without delay.
-
Reduces the financial burden on grieving families by covering funeral costs directly.
-
Streamlines the payment process, allowing for smoother arrangements during distressing times.
Who Needs the Assignment of Insurance Proceeds to Funeral Home?
This document is essential for multiple parties involved in the funeral and insurance processes. Beneficiaries of the life insurance policy must complete this assignment to ensure that funeral homes receive the necessary funds.
Insurance companies play a crucial role, as they are responsible for disbursing the assigned funds. Similarly, funeral homes need this document to proceed with services, while notaries may be required to verify the legitimacy of the assignment.
Key Features of the Assignment of Insurance Proceeds to Funeral Home
Understanding the essential components of this form is vital for smooth processing. The document requires specific details, including insurance policy information, the name and contact details of the funeral home, and the specific amount to be assigned for funeral expenses.
-
Fields for beneficiary information and insurance policy details.
-
Funeral home information to ensure accurate disbursement of funds.
-
Requirements for signature and notarization to validate the assignment.
How to Fill Out the Assignment of Insurance Proceeds to Funeral Home (Step-by-Step)
Completing the Assignment of Insurance Proceeds to Funeral Home requires careful attention to detail. Start by gathering necessary documentation, including insurance policy numbers and details of the funeral home.
-
Enter the beneficiary's information in the designated fields.
-
Fill in the insurance policy details accurately.
-
Specify the amount to be assigned to the funeral home.
-
Ensure the document is signed by the beneficiary.
-
Obtain notarization for the signature to finalize the assignment.
Signing and Notarizing the Assignment of Insurance Proceeds to Funeral Home
The signing process for this form is crucial for its validity. Beneficiaries must provide a signature, which can be done digitally or with a physical signature, depending on state laws and personal preferences.
Notarization is a necessary step to authenticate the document. Individuals should familiarize themselves with the requirements, such as bringing valid identification to the notary public. This safeguard ensures that the signing is legally binding and recognized by insurance companies.
Common Errors and How to Avoid Them When Filing the Assignment of Insurance Proceeds to Funeral Home
It is common for users to make mistakes while completing the assignment form. Being aware of these errors can save time and avoid complications during processing.
-
Incorrectly entering insurance policy information can lead to delays.
-
Omitting the funeral home’s details may hinder payment.
-
Forgetting the notarization step will invalidate the assignment.
Where to Submit the Assignment of Insurance Proceeds to Funeral Home
The submission process for the Assignment of Insurance Proceeds involves sending the completed form to the appropriate insurance company or relevant authority. It is essential to identify the correct address to avoid processing delays.
Some insurers may impose fees for processing the assignment; therefore, it’s advisable to check with the insurance company ahead of submission.

Who can complete the Assignment of Insurance Proceeds to Funeral Home form?
The form should be completed by the named beneficiary of a life insurance policy, who is responsible for providing necessary details and signatures.
Is notarization required for this form?
Yes, notarization is a requirement for the Assignment of Insurance Proceeds to Funeral Home form to ensure its validity.
What information do I need before filling out this form?
You need the life insurance policy details, including the policy number, amount to be assigned, and the funeral home's name and contact information.
How do I submit the completed form?
Submission methods may vary, but typically the completed form needs to be provided to the funeral home or the insurance company. Check their guidelines for specific instructions.
What are some common mistakes to avoid while filling out this form?
Common mistakes include leaving fields blank, incorrect figures for the assigned amount, or not obtaining a notary's signature. Always review your form before submission.
How long does it take to process this assignment once submitted?
Processing time for assignments can vary by insurance company. It's recommended to contact the company directly to inquire about specific timeframes.
Are there any fees associated with this form?
Fees may apply depending on the insurance company or funeral home policies. Check with them for details regarding any applicable fees.
